City of Chicago 2010-2014 Capital Improvement Program Public Hearing

The five-year Capital Improvement Program is the plan for addressing Chicago's neighborhood infrastructure needs, including: street resurfacing, lighting, alleys, traffic lights, curbs and gutters, sewers, sidewalks, and city facilities.

The City of Chicago wants to hear your suggestions for capital improvements in your neighborhood through a series of public hearings.  Representatives from the Office of Budget and Management and various City infrastructure departments will present the Draft 2010-2014 Capital Improvement Program and be available to discuss the many neighborhood infrastructure improvement options.
